Ekpang Nkukwo is more than just a delicacy, it is a cultural expression on a plate. Among the Ibibio people, food is never just eaten; it is celebrated. They call it Ndia , meaning choppings, a reminder that every bite is a joyful experience. Ekpang Nkukwo also speaks of Uwem (life), because its rich blend of grated cocoyam, water yam, and periwinkles wrapped in cocoyam leaves carries nourishment and vitality. It is regarded as Ediye —beautiful—not only in its colorful presentation but also in the harmony of flavors that come together in the pot. Above all, this dish is fit for Usoro, a party, a king's feast, or celebration because whenever Ekpang Nkukwo is served, it turns an ordinary meal into a royal experience.
